SINGAPORE - 15 APR 2026: 9.58am. Yio Chu Kang Crescent forest. The Orange Sharpshooter (Bothrogonia addita) is a vibrant orange and black leafhopper. It has piercing and sucking mouthparts used to feed on plant sap. It is often found perched on plant stems or leaves. This insect is agile and moves quickly.

SINGAPORE - 15 APR 2026: 6.31pm. Yio Chu Kang Crescent forest.The Orange Sharpshooter (Bothrogonia addita) is a leafhopper characterized by its bright orange color and piercing-sucking mouthparts. As a sap-feeding insect, it feeds on plant xylem or phloem, often shooting out streams of liquid which are excess water in the sap.
